Blurb

It’s never too late to live the dream…

Carla Sullivan’s 50th birthday is fast approaching when her whole world is turned upside down. Discovering her feckless husband is having yet another affair and following her mother’s death, she is in need of an escape. Finding an envelope addressed to her mother’s estranged sister Josette in the South of France gives Carla the perfect plan.

Seizing the moment, she packs her bags and heads to Antibes to seek out the enigma known as Tante Josette. But as the two women begin to forge a tentative relationship, family secrets start to unravel, forcing Carla to question her life as she has always known it.

A heart-warming tale on the beautiful French Riviera, which will keep you guessing.

My Thoughts

I must begin by saying that I found this book a little on the slow side for my liking. The book dragged in places but in others … my word, in others! There were some real surprising twists and turns. Turns that I could have never of dreamed of when our characters started this adventure.

I think that Tante Josette may be my favourite character. Though she is conflicted about her past. I find her attitude about life and personality somewhat inspiring. Also I adore her frenchness. She has me longing for a French auntie of my own.

I felt sorry for Carla when her story began, but she really made a life for herself and turned her life around. I love the villa and I love what she does with it.

In terms of narration, occasionally I found the accents a little strong and jarring but overall I thought that Julia Franklin’s voice a brilliant one to transport you to the French Rivera and even the short trip to Monaco.

About The Author

Jennifer Bohnet is the bestselling author of over 14 women’s fiction titles, including Villa of Sun and Secrets and A Riviera Retreat. She is originally from the West Country but now lives in the wilds of rural Brittany, France.
